What is the difference between Nutrition Program Manager vs Nutrition Coordinator?
| Aspect | Nutrition Program Manager | Nutrition Coordinator |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Bachelor's or Master's in Nutrition, RD certification often preferred | Similar credentials, often with RD or nutrition certification |
| Work Environment | Oversees programs, manages staff, develops policies | Assists in program implementation, supports activities |
| Employer & Industry | Healthcare, community health, government agencies | Community organizations, clinics, public health programs |
The Nutrition Program Manager typically has broader responsibilities, including overseeing entire programs and managing staff, while the Nutrition Coordinator focuses on supporting program activities and implementation. Both roles require similar credentials and are common in health and community settings, but the manager holds a higher level of responsibility and decision-making authority.

A Brief Overview
The Senior Director of Clinical Nutrition Services provides SHC system leadership for inpatient, outpatient, and specialty nutrition programs across multiple sites. This leader sets the strategic vision and direction for Clinical Nutrition, advances clinical excellence, innovative care models, and integrates nutrition into multidisciplinary care standards across the continuum. The Senior Director partners with other senior clinical leaders, physician leaders, population health teams, and other executives to ensure nutrition is embedded in SHC's mission for exceptional patient care, education, and research. The role oversees multi-site operations, develops systemwide clinical nutrition standards, directs large-scale initiatives, and drives measurable improvements in patient outcomes, quality, and operational performance.

What you will do
- Develops and executes the mid-to-long term strategic plan for Clinical Nutrition across SHC multiple sites, ensuring alignment with organizational priorities in quality, safety, research, and operational excellence.
- Serves as the senior authority on clinical nutrition standards, regulatory interpretation, professional practice, and systemwide policies.
- Develop specialty nutrition programs targeting high-risk populations to reduce utilization and improve outcomes.
- Leads the expansion of inpatient, outpatient nutrition services, and virtual nutrition programs while driving innovation and new care models including digital health, population health nutrition, and specialty nutrition programs (i.e., oncology, transplant, metabolic health, and other chronic diseases).
- Ensures delivery of evidence-based, patient-centered medical nutrition therapy and standardizes clinical care pathways, documentation, and car models across all locations.
- Leads SHC system-level initiatives aimed at improving malnutrition identification and treatment, reducing complications and readmissions, improving LOS, and enhancing patient experience.
- Directs research, academic integration, and teaching initiatives in collaboration with Stanford School of Medicine and other academic partners.
- Oversees multi-site clinical operations, budgets, capital planning, staffing, and productivity frameworks.
- Focused on partnership with physicians, nursing, pharmacy, analytics, and finance to evaluate program performance, ROI, resource utilization, and opportunities for growth.
- Represents Clinical Nutrition on clinical and executive-level committees, councils, and strategic planning forums and Stanford Health Care at regional and national level.
- Serves as a strategic advisor to senior leaders on nutrition science, public health, patient outcomes, and interdisciplinary care integration.
- Builds and sustains a high-performing workforce, supporting leadership development, specialization pathways, certification achievement, and succession planning.
- Ensures regulatory readiness and compliance across inpatient, ambulatory, and community-based programs.
Education Qualifications
- Master's degree in Nutrition, Dietetics, or related field from an accredited college or university required.
Experience Qualifications
- Minimum 10 to 12 years of progressive leadership experience in clinical nutrition services within academic medical center or complex healthcare system with multi-sites or enterprise-level oversight required.
- Strong background in leading both Inpatient and Outpatient Clinical Nutrition programs required.
Required Knowledge, Skills and Abilities
- Deep knowledge of clinical nutrition science and its application across complex patient populations.
- Ability to lead large-scale organizational initiatives and influence change in a matrixed academic medical center.
- Demonstrated success in program development, strategic planning, and performance improvement.
- Strong executive presence, communication skills, and experience presenting to senior leadership and governing bodies.
- Advanced operational planning, financial, and business acumen.
- Knowledge of regulatory standards for nutrition services across inpatient and outpatient settings.
- Ability to support clinical research, participate in academic initiatives, and foster a culture of inquiry and evidence-based practice.
- Capabilities in workforce development, leadership coaching, talent development, and management.
Licenses and Certifications
- RDN - Registered Dietitian Nutritionist required
- Advanced Specialty Certification (e.g., CNSC, RDN-AP, CDCES, BC-ADM) preferred
